Variables Affecting Roofing Prices
When you're thinking about a new roofing system, a number of factors can affect the total cost. First, the size of your roofing plays a critical role. Larger roofs require more products and labor, driving up expenses.
Next, the complexity of your roof covering's style matters. If your roof has multiple slopes, valleys, or one-of-a-kind functions, installation can end up being much more challenging and costly.

In addition, the timing of your job can affect costs, as roof covering firms may provide lower costs throughout the offseason.
An additional crucial factor is the condition of your existing roof covering. If you need to eliminate old products or make repairs before setting up a brand-new roof, those included tasks will certainly enhance your overall budget plan.
Finally, your choice of roofing system can affect expenses, as some options may need specific setup techniques.
Comprehending these elements aids you plan for the monetary dedication of a brand-new roof covering. By being informed, you can make better decisions that line up with your spending plan and long-term objectives for your home.
Types of Roofing Materials
Selecting the appropriate roofing material is important for both the looks and durability of your home. You have actually got a number of choices, each with its very own benefits and disadvantages.
Asphalt tiles are one of the most preferred selection as a result of their cost and very easy installment. They can be found in various colors and designs, making it easy to match your home's outside.
Steel roof covering is one more exceptional alternative, recognized for its durability and resistance to severe climate condition. While it might come with a higher first price, its sturdiness usually causes financial savings in the future.
If you're looking for an extra environmentally friendly choice, consider tiles made from recycled materials or even an eco-friendly roof covering with living plants.
Clay and concrete tiles supply an unique, traditional look that enhances aesthetic allure. Nevertheless, they can be hefty and may call for extra structural support.
If you prefer an unique appearance, slate roof provides a lavish finish however can be fairly expensive and difficult to set up.
Inevitably, your option needs to reflect your spending plan, climate, and personal style. Take your time to evaluate the pros and cons prior to making a final decision.
Comprehending Labor Expenditures
Labor expenses can substantially affect the total expense of your roof covering project. When you employ a professional, you're not just paying for their time; you're also covering their know-how and the skills of their staff. Generally, labor costs can represent 60% to 70% of your total roof expenditures, so comprehending these costs is vital.
Different aspects affect labor costs. The intricacy of your roof covering plays a big function-- steeper roof coverings or those with several facets call for more skill and time, leading to higher labor expenses.
Geographic area matters as well; specialists in urban areas typically bill more due to greater need and living costs.
It's also essential to think about the contractor's experience and credibility. While you could locate cheaper choices, going with a respectable service provider can save you money over time by decreasing the danger of mistakes and guaranteeing high quality handiwork.
When you get price quotes, make sure to break down the prices to see how much is assigned for labor. In this manner, you'll have a clearer picture and can budget plan accordingly, guaranteeing your roof job remains on track economically.
